Feel the royal breeze at Jaipur’s most iconic palace, Hawa Mahal. Built with hundreds of windows, it allowed royal ladies to watch city life unseen. Its unique honeycomb design makes it one of the most photographed places in Jaipur.

Step into history at Amber Fort, a grand masterpiece of Rajput architecture. Explore its royal courtyards, mirror palaces, and scenic views of Maota Lake. Every corner reflects the glory of Jaipur’s royal past.

Perched on the Aravalli hills, Nahargarh Fort offers the best panoramic view of Jaipur. It’s the perfect spot to enjoy sunset with friends or capture stunning city lights at night. A must-visit for photography lovers.

Jal Mahal is a beautiful palace floating in the middle of Man Sagar Lake. Surrounded by calm waters and scenic views, it creates a peaceful atmosphere that feels like a dream. Perfect for relaxing and photography.

Explore the scientific brilliance of Jantar Mantar, a UNESCO World Heritage site in Jaipur. Built by Maharaja Jai Singh II, this astronomical observatory features massive instruments that can measure time, track stars, and predict eclipses with incredible accuracy.
